build
public GetHttpMonitorRequest build()
Build the instance of GetHttpMonitorRequest as configured by this builderNote that this method takes calls to
invocationCallback(com.oracle.bmc.http.client.RequestInterceptor)into account, while the methodbuildWithoutInvocationCallback()does not.This is the preferred method to build an instance.
- Specified by:
buildin interfaceBmcRequest.Builder<GetHttpMonitorRequest,Void>- Returns:
- instance of GetHttpMonitorRequest
-
buildWithoutInvocationCallback
public GetHttpMonitorRequest buildWithoutInvocationCallback()
Build the instance of GetHttpMonitorRequest as configured by this builderNote that this method does not take calls to
invocationCallback(com.oracle.bmc.http.client.RequestInterceptor)into account, while the methodbuild()does- Returns:
- instance of GetHttpMonitorRequest
